package yqlib
import (
"io"
"strings"
yaml "gopkg.in/yaml.v3"
)
type luaEncoder struct {
docPrefix string
docSuffix string
escape *strings.Replacer
}
func (le *luaEncoder) CanHandleAliases() bool {
return false
}
func NewLuaEncoder() Encoder {
escape := strings.NewReplacer("\n", "\\n", "\"", "\\\"", "\\", "\\\\")
return &luaEncoder{"return ", ";\n", escape}
}
func (le *luaEncoder) PrintDocumentSeparator(writer io.Writer) error {
return nil
}
func (le *luaEncoder) PrintLeadingContent(writer io.Writer, content string) error {
return nil
}
func (le *luaEncoder) encodeString(writer io.Writer, node *yaml.Node) error {
return writeString(writer, "\""+le.escape.Replace(node.Value)+"\"")
}
func (le *luaEncoder) encodeArray(writer io.Writer, node *yaml.Node) error {
err := writeString(writer, "{")
if err != nil {
return err
}
for _, child := range node.Content {
err := le.Encode(writer, child)
if err != nil {
return err
}
err = writeString(writer, ",")
if err != nil {
return err
}
}
return writeString(writer, "}")
}
func (le *luaEncoder) encodeMap(writer io.Writer, node *yaml.Node) error {
err := writeString(writer, "{")
if err != nil {
return err
}
for i, child := range node.Content {
if (i % 2) == 1 {
// value
err = le.Encode(writer, child)
if err != nil {
return err
}
err = writeString(writer, ";")
if err != nil {
return err
}
} else {
// key
err := writeString(writer, "[")
if err != nil {
return err
}
err = le.encodeAny(writer, child)
if err != nil {
return err
}
err = writeString(writer, "]=")
if err != nil {
return err
}
}
}
return writeString(writer, "}")
}
func (le *luaEncoder) encodeAny(writer io.Writer, node *yaml.Node) error {
switch node.Kind {
case yaml.SequenceNode:
return le.encodeArray(writer, node)
case yaml.MappingNode:
return le.encodeMap(writer, node)
case yaml.ScalarNode:
switch node.Tag {
case "!!str":
return le.encodeString(writer, node)
case "!!null":
return writeString(writer, "nil")
default:
return writeString(writer, node.Value)
}
case yaml.DocumentNode:
err := writeString(writer, le.docPrefix)
if err != nil {
return err
}
err = le.encodeAny(writer, node.Content[0])
if err != nil {
return err
}
return writeString(writer, le.docSuffix)
default:
return writeString(writer, "nil --[[ encoder NYI -- "+node.ShortTag()+" ]]")
}
}
func (le *luaEncoder) Encode(writer io.Writer, node *yaml.Node) error {
return le.encodeAny(writer, node)
}
